Mesothelioma Law Firms

Lawyers with experience can help patients and their families file different types of mesothelioma compensation claims. These include personal injury claims, wrongful death and trust fund cases.

A mesothelioma suit could result in significant financial damages. These awards can cover funeral costs, medical expenses and more.

Attorneys who specialize on asbestos litigation have a large network. They can assist clients in gathering documentation and interviewing co-workers and family members to establish a mesothelioma exposure history.

Filing a Compensation Claim

A person who is diagnosed with mesothelioma or any other asbestos-related disease is entitled to compensation. Compensation may cover the cost of travel, lost wages, and costs for treatment. It can also provide peace of mind knowing that the companies who put lives at risk are held accountable. There are many different options to seek compensation and a seasoned mesothelioma lawyer can assist patients navigate all options and select the most appropriate path for them.

A mesothelioma suit is the most common way to seek compensation. Through a lawsuit, the victims make claims against the manufacturers of specific asbestos-containing items that are believed to be the cause of their condition. The defendants in a lawsuit are usually corporations that exposed workers to asbestos. Their lawyers will seek to prove that the businesses acted negligently when they failed to warn employees about asbestos hazards or properly inspect and train their employees.

Mesothelioma attorneys are also able to file trust funds claims on behalf a patient or heirs. These claims are filed through asbestos trusts, which some companies have set up to store money that they were required to pay due to their lapses after declaring bankruptcy. Mesothelioma law firms are able to help patients determine if they're qualified to file a trust fund claim and assist with the entire process.

The wrongful death claim can be filed by family members of victims who passed away from mesothelioma or other asbestos-related diseases. The family members of the deceased can claim compensation for the loss of companionship, emotional pain and financial support. Based on the state, spouses or children, partners and executors who are legal heirs specified in a will may be able to bring a mesothelioma wrongful-death lawsuit.

Many mesothelioma cases end in settlements. This is due to the fact that statutes of limitation in each state differ and may bar cases if they're not filed within certain times after the diagnosis. However, certain cases may end in a verdict in court. The vast majority of mesothelioma lawsuits can be resolved through settlement discussions. Negotiating a Settlement

The goal of mesothelioma settlements is to help victims, and their families to recover from the traumatic financial losses associated with this asbestos-related illness. The courts may award damages for lost income, medical expenses, funeral expenses, and loss of companionship.

A baltimore mesothelioma attorney lawyer with the necessary experience and resources can make an impressive case by reviewing important documents like medical records and tests results as well as earnings statements, work histories and more. They can also assist with getting the assistance of experts like medical professionals and industrial hygienists who can provide evidence to back your claim.

Your mesothelioma attorney can begin negotiations after filing your lawsuit to reach a fair resolution. The time needed to complete this process is different from case to, depending on the defendants and their willingness to accept a settlement. In general, it is better to pursue a mesothelioma settlement outside of court, rather than risk losing in court.

After your lawyer has reached a settlement on behalf of you, you will receive a settlement check. Depending on your agreement with your lawyer, you could receive your payment in a lump sum or in multiple installments. Your lawyer's contingency fee will be subtracted from the total amount you are paid.
